Author:  Driver8 [ Thu Sep 25, 2008 12:22 pm ]
Post subject: 

Hmmmm, I can't vote on this as I think both watches have elements that I love, and elements that I don't.

For example -

2007 - I love the black numerals and hand, and I think the simplicity of the dial looks much more "tool", which is what I'd expect from a diver. However it's titanium which I'm personally not a fan of, and the lume areas are pretty small for a hardcore diver's watch.

2008 - I love the fact that it's steel and the countdown bezel is probably more in keeping with a diver's watch, but I hate the grey numerals with a passion as I think they look washed out on the yellow (what was up with black?), and while I like the stenciled numerals on the AS I think they are maybe just a little too "trendy" to have on the Seawolf. However the lume is better on this model......

So there we are - a combination of both would hit the spot nicely, but for me, neither model shouts loud enough for me to buy one.
